Advertisement

模仿微信界面设计

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目旨在模拟微信用户界面的设计风格与功能布局,通过借鉴微信简洁明了的操作体验,为用户提供一个熟悉的交流平台。 网上找到的一份源码基本实现了微信的所有界面,并且对于Dialog、动画等UI元素的使用具有很好的借鉴意义。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 仿
    优质
    本项目旨在模拟微信用户界面的设计风格与元素,通过借鉴其简洁、直观的操作方式和色彩搭配,为用户提供熟悉且舒适的交互体验。 1. 实现类似微信界面的功能,在“微信”、“通讯录”、“发现”和“我”四个模块之间进行切换。 2. 在通讯录中展示如图所示的列表,每一项包括通信人的头像、姓名等信息。 3. 当点击某一项时,会弹出消息提示框,并在其中显示“你选中的是XXX”,其中XXX代表所选中的通信人姓名。
  • 仿
    优质
    本项目旨在模拟微信用户界面的设计风格与功能布局,通过借鉴微信简洁明了的操作体验,为用户提供一个熟悉的交流平台。 网上找到的一份源码基本实现了微信的所有界面,并且对于Dialog、动画等UI元素的使用具有很好的借鉴意义。
  • 仿朋友圈
    优质
    本应用采用与微信朋友圈相似的设计风格和操作逻辑,为用户提供熟悉且便捷的信息发布、浏览互动平台。 在开发一个类似微信朋友圈的功能时面临的挑战是如何实现用户友好的交互体验以及数据的动态加载。这个项目的关键知识点主要包括界面设计、滚动加载机制、下拉刷新功能以及数据管理。 1. **界面设计**:微信朋友圈的界面通常包含顶部导航栏、个人头像与昵称、时间线、图片与文字内容及评论点赞等功能区。在布局上,需要注重信息层次清晰和视觉舒适度的设计原则,并可通过Sketch、Adobe XD或Figma等UI工具创建原型图。 2. **滚动加载更多**:为了提升用户体验,需实现用户滚动到页面底部时自动加载新数据的功能。这通常涉及到监听滚动事件,在接近页面底端时触发API请求来获取新的内容。在iOS开发中可使用UITableView的`estimatedRowHeight`和`tableFooterView`属性;而在Android则可以利用RecyclerView的`OnScrollListener`实现。 3. **下拉刷新**:此功能允许用户通过下拉屏幕刷新数据,更新显示信息。对于iOS开发者来说,UIRefreshControl是不错的选择;而Android开发人员可能会选择SwipeRefreshLayout组件来完成相同的功能。当用户释放手指时触发请求,并在接收到新数据后即时更新界面。 4. **数据管理**:朋友圈的数据包括用户的文字、图片和视频等多媒体内容,这些信息需要通过网络获取并可能涉及缓存策略的运用。iOS开发可使用URLSession进行网络操作,并结合NSCache或CoreData来处理存储需求;Android开发者则可以考虑Retrofit或Volley作为通信工具,同时利用Room数据库实现本地数据管理。 5. **状态管理**:考虑到各种因素如网络延迟和错误处理等,我们需要维护加载状态(例如“正在加载”、“已加载完成”、“没有更多内容”或者“加载失败”),这可以通过MVVM架构模式中的ViewModel来协调视图与数据的状态转换。 6. **动画效果**:为了增强用户界面的互动性,朋友圈通常会包含一些如刷新图标旋转或加载指示器等视觉反馈。这些效果在iOS中可通过Core Animation实现,在Android上则可以使用Animator/Transition框架完成。 7. **性能优化**:由于朋友圈可能展示大量图片资源,因此需要进行相应的性能调整措施,比如懒加载、尺寸适配和压缩处理来提高应用的效率及响应速度。对于iOS来说,SDWebImage库是常用的解决方案之一;而Android开发者可能会选择Glide或Picasso等工具来进行图像管理。 8. **权限管理**:如果涉及到用户个人信息,则必须确保遵循隐私政策并获得用户的同意才能访问其朋友圈内容。在iOS中可以使用Authorization Services框架处理授权问题,在Android上则依赖于系统的权限管理系统来实现这一功能。 9. **社交互动**:除了展示静态的内容之外,评论和点赞等功能也是构建完整用户体验的重要环节之一。这些操作需要与服务器进行实时交互以提供即时反馈,并且要妥善解决并发性和数据一致性的问题。 10. **测试与调试**:在开发过程中进行全面的单元测试、集成测试以及针对各种设备的真实环境或模拟器场景下的多轮验证是保证应用稳定性和兼容性的关键步骤。
  • 仿
    优质
    《仿真微信界面设计》是一本详细介绍如何模仿微信风格进行UI设计的专业书籍。书中通过大量实例和教程,教授设计师掌握微信的设计语言、布局原则与交互细节,帮助读者创造出简洁而高效的移动应用界面。 高仿微信界面+自定义跟随手指自适应弹出菜单的Demo展示。软件界面详情请参见相关文档或文章描述。
  • 安卓练习仿
    优质
    本项目是一款基于Android平台的应用程序开发教程,专注于指导用户如何通过模仿微信界面来学习和实践UI设计。 我在Android Studio上开发了一个仿新版微信的界面,这是我的个人日常作业项目。虽然可能还有改进的空间,但总体来说还算可以接受。希望与大家共同学习、一起进步!
  • 仿朋友圈主
    优质
    本应用采用与微信朋友圈相似的设计风格和用户界面,旨在为用户提供熟悉且舒适的社交体验。 仿微信朋友圈的应用已经开发完成,主要界面和功能都已经实现,可以直接使用了。
  • Android-仿
    优质
    本项目为一款模仿微信主界面设计的应用程序,采用Android平台开发。通过借鉴微信简洁而直观的设计风格,提供用户熟悉的交互体验,适用于学习和研究移动应用UI设计。 Android模仿新版微信主界面,模仿得非常相似。
  • HTML5聊天应用,仿
    优质
    这是一款基于HTML5开发的聊天应用程序,采用了与微信相似的设计风格和用户体验,旨在为用户提供便捷、高效的即时通讯服务。 HTML5是一种先进的网页标准,它极大地扩展了网页应用的能力,并为开发者提供了更多创新的可能性。“html5聊天,仿照微信界面”这个项目的主要目标是使用HTML5技术构建一个类似微信的在线聊天环境。我们的核心任务是创建用户友好且功能丰富的聊天界面,让用户在网页上体验到与微信类似的交互效果。 要实现这一目标,我们需要理解HTML5中的关键组件和技术。例如,`
    `、`
    `、`
  • HTML5 风格聊天仿
    优质
    本项目为一个基于HTML5技术的微信风格聊天界面模仿设计,旨在通过前端开发技巧复现微信聊天功能与用户体验。 HTML5仿网页版微信聊天界面的代码可以用于创建一个类似于微信的在线聊天体验。这种实现通常包括消息发送、接收功能以及用户界面的设计元素,如输入框、消息列表等。通过使用HTML5技术,开发者能够构建出具有良好用户体验和交互效果的网页应用。
  • LabVIEW仿企业
    优质
    本项目采用LabVIEW平台,创新性地模仿了企业微信的操作界面和功能模块,旨在为用户提供直观便捷的编程体验与高效的团队协作环境。 该资源提供了一个界面设计案例,使用LabVIEW创建的一个类似企业微信的UI。通过这个设计案例,希望能帮助使用LabVIEW的工程师拓宽设计理念和视野。程序的设计固然重要,但一个好的用户界面设计也能为项目加分不少。希望这一资源能够对大家有所帮助。